Output f1421543768eca6bb9332a7e8bc2bcbf571579e18d555c781920e92dab0255ae:17

value
489826
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73387581302aee6b7fdbd80c524013bc64e19fd7 OP_EQUAL
address
3CCFGSjcUX7AsjcUfHyVau59cRfAhCajbR
transaction
f1421543768eca6bb9332a7e8bc2bcbf571579e18d555c781920e92dab0255ae
spent
true